As part of PwC’s Flexibility Talent Network (FTN), you’ll join our Tax Compliance team to deliver exceptional tax services to high-net-worth individuals, helping them meet their financial planning and wealth transfer goals. In this role, you’ll apply your technical expertise and problem-solving skills while navigating the complexities of tax compliance in a dynamic and supportive environment.

An FTN member works for a defined period at a specific level as part of an engagement team, serving public and/or private clients across a variety of industries. This flexible career option allows you to contribute meaningfully during key periods of the year while maintaining time for other personal or professional pursuits. FTN members may be invited to return for future engagements based on business needs and performance, supporting seamless client service and a consistent team experience.
